Cheap Travel Destinations in 2025
1. Vietnam: This south-east asian country is a dream destination for many. Its known for its beaches, rivers, food and not forgetting its affordable accommodations. The country is also known for its beautiful landscapes including the buddhist pagodas and bustling cities. So whether you are exploring the busy streets of Hanoi, the capital of the country or soaking in the beauty of the serene countryside like Ninh Binh. Vietnam offers an unforgettable experience especially if you are someone who loves to immerse themselves in a rich culture of a place.
You can always visit the beautiful Hanoi’s Old Quarter where once can find local craft items and other shopping. The Ha long bay is also an iconic spot famous for its emerald waters and limestone islands. One of the best ways to save money in Vietnam is by eating local street food. Dishes like Banh Mi (Vietnamese sandwiches) and Pho (noodle soup) are not only affordable but also offer an authentic taste of Vietnamese culture. 3. Sri Lanka: Beautiful beaches, a vibrant culture, and spectacular scenery may all be found in Sri Lanka, a tropical paradise, without breaking the bank. There’s much to see and do on a budget, whether you’re lounging on the beaches of Mirissa and Unawatuna, touring the historic city of Anuradhapura, or scaling the famous Sigiriya Rock Fortress. A UNESCO World Heritage site, Kandy’s Temple of the Tooth is not to be missed. The food is great and quite affordable; try the hoppers or kottu roti from the neighborhood street vendors. Take a local bus or train for a reasonably priced option to travel around and take in Sri Lanka’s splendor without going over budget. It makes for the perfect cheap travel destinations in the world!

4. Egypt: Egypt offers a rich history and stunning landscapes at an affordable price. Explore the iconic Giza Pyramids, the Nile River, and ancient tombs in Luxor without spending a fortune. Relax on the Red Sea beaches in Sharm El Sheikh, and indulge in budget-friendly local food like koshari. For an economical experience, use local buses or trains to get around. 5. Dubai: Dubai may be known for its luxury, but you can still explore it on a budget! Enjoy free attractions like Jumeirah Beach, the Dubai Fountain, and the historic Al Fahidi District. A visit to the Burj Khalifa doesn’t have to be expensive—opt for tickets to the lower observation decks for a cheaper experience. Shopping for affordable clothes? Head to Dragon Mart or Meena Bazaar for budget-friendly fashion. When it comes to food, skip high-end restaurants and try delicious local meals at Al Karama or Deira’s street food spots, where you can enjoy shawarma or biryanis at low prices. Get around affordably using the Dubai Metro instead of taxis. With 1 UAE Dirham (AED) equaling about 0.27 USD, you can experience the best of Dubai without overspending!

6. Thailand: Thailand is a dream destination for people looking for cheap travel destinations, offering everything from stunning beaches to rich cultural experiences at affordable prices. Whether you’re exploring the vibrant streets of Bangkok, relaxing on the islands of Phuket and Koh Samui, or soaking in the charm of Chiang Mai, you’ll find plenty to do without overspending. Food is incredibly cheap and delicious—try Pad Thai, som tam (green papaya salad), and satay from street vendors for just a few dollars. Accommodations are also budget-friendly, especially in places like Chiang Mai, where you can find cozy guesthouses at great prices. Getting around is easy and affordable too—use tuk-tuks, buses, or the BTS Skytrain instead of taxis. 7. Malaysia: This place offers a mix of cultural experiences, beaches, and nature at budget-friendly prices. Street food in places like Kuala Lumpur and Penang is delicious and affordable. The RapidKL metro system is an affordable way to travel around the city, and hostels and guesthouses provide economical stays.
8. Cambodia: Cambodia is one of the cheapest countries in Southeast Asia with rich culture, history, and natural beauty.Budget Tip: Explore the Angkor Wat complex for a fraction of the price compared to other world heritage sites. Local meals are incredibly affordable, and budget accommodations are plentiful in areas like Siem Reap and Phnom Penh.
9. Georgia: Georgia offers unique landscapes, delicious wine, and ancient history at affordable prices. Public transport in cities like Tbilisi is cheap, and the country offers budget-friendly accommodation. Local food like khachapuri (cheese-filled bread) and khinkali (dumplings) are both delicious and affordable.
10. Albania: Albania is an up-and-coming destination in Europe with stunning coastlines, mountains, and rich history, all at a fraction of the price compared to Western Europe. The cost of dining out is very low, with meals at local taverns and cafes being both tasty and inexpensive. Public transport is affordable, and you can explore Tirana and the Albanian Riviera.
